11/8/2023 0 Comments Anaconda python upgrade![]() When using conda environments, each environment you create uses a different Python interpreter. See Activating an environment for more information: ![]() The activate command switches between environments at a terminal application. To use an environment, you must activate it. There can be multiple environments in conda.
